Зеленый треугольник в верхнем левом углу ячейки Excel сигнализирует о потенциальной ошибке, несоответствии формата данных или нарушении логических правил, заданных программой для проверки ввода. Этот визуальный маркер, являющийся частью системы Фоновой проверки ошибок, автоматически появляется, когда алгоритмы приложения обнаруживают аномалию, например, число, сохраненное как текст, или разорванную формулу. Игнорирование таких индикаторов может привести к некорректным расчетам в сводных таблицах, так как Excel может пропускать такие ячейки при суммировании или сортировке.
Появление желтого ромба с восклицательным знаком при наведении курсора указывает на необходимость внимания пользователя к содержимому конкретной ячейки. Система предлагает несколько вариантов действий: от исправления ошибки до полного игнорирования правила для данного диапазона. Понимание природы каждого типа предупреждения позволяет не просто убирать раздражающие зеленые уголки, но и обеспечивать целостность и точность обрабатываемых данных в финансовых отчетах и базах данных.
В некоторых случаях пользователи специально форматируют данные определенным образом, и стандартные правила проверки становятся лишними. Например, номера телефонов или артикулы товаров часто содержат-leading нули, которые Excel пытается автоматически удалить или пометить как ошибку. Для таких ситуаций существует возможность гибкой настройки параметров автозамены и правил проверки, что позволяет адаптировать работу программы под специфические требования конкретного документа или отрасли.
Система фоновой проверки ошибок в Excel
Механизм, отвечающий за появление зеленых индикаторов, работает в фоновом режиме, постоянно анализируя вводимые данные и вычисленные результаты. Эта функция, известная как Background Error Checking, сканирует рабочие листы на предмет распространенных проблем, которые могут возникнуть при ручном вводе или импорте данных из внешних источников. Если правило проверки нарушено, программа не блокирует работу, а лишь визуально помечает ячейку, оставляя окончательное решение за пользователем.
Активность системы проверяется через главное меню настроек, где можно включить или отключить глобальный мониторинг. Если опция активна, Excel будет автоматически помечать ячейки, содержащие числа, хранящиеся как текст, формулы, отличающиеся от соседних, или ссылки, ведущие на пустые ячейки. Это особенно полезно при работе с большими массивами информации, где визуально отследить каждую аномалию невозможно.
Важно понимать, что наличие зеленого треугольника не всегда означает критическую ошибку в вычислениях. Часто это лишь предупреждение о потенциальном несоответствии ожидаемому формату. Например, если в столбце с датами появится текстовое значение, программа пометит его, даже если это значение является корректным описанием или комментарием, просто записанным в неподходящем месте.
Пользователь может полностью отключить эту функцию, если предпочитает полагаться на ручную проверку или использует специфические макросы, которые конфликтуют со стандартными правилами Excel. Однако для большинства сценариев работы с финансовой и статистической отчетностью рекомендуется оставлять мониторинг включенным, чтобы избегать скрытых ошибок в итоговых расчетах.
- 🔍 Автоматический анализ всех ячеек на активном листе в реальном времени.
- ⚙️ Гибкая настройка правил проверки через меню параметров программы.
- 📉 Предотвращение ошибок в сводных таблицах и графиках due to неверных типов данных.
- 📝 Возможность игнорирования правил для отдельных ячеек без отключения системы полностью.
⚠️ Внимание: Отключение фоновой проверки ошибок скроет все существующие зеленые треугольники, но не исправит сами ошибки в ячейках. Данные останутся некорректными, даже если визуальный индикатор исчезнет.
Основные типы предупреждений и их значение
Каждый зеленый треугольник соответствует конкретному типу предупреждения, которое можно выявить, нажав на значок ошибки. Наиболее распространенным случаем является ситуация, когда число сохранено как текст. Это часто происходит при импорте данных из баз данных (например, 1C или SAP) или при копировании из веб-браузеров, где числовые значения могут иметь скрытое текстовое форматирование.
Другим частым сценарием является наличие формулы, которая отличается от формул в соседних ячейках. Excel предполагает, что пользователь мог случайно пропустить ячейку при копировании или редактировании диапазона. Также система реагирует на формулы, которые ссылаются на пустые ячейки, или на случаи, когда в формуле пропущены или добавлены лишние аргументы, что нарушает стандартный синтаксис функции.
Существуют и более специфические предупреждения, касающиеся защиты листов или несовместимости с более старыми версиями табличного процессора. Например, если в файле используются функции, не поддерживаемые в режиме совместимости, или если форматирование условное конфликтует с другими правилами, пользователь увидит соответствующий зеленый маркер. Понимание конкретного типа ошибки — первый шаг к ее правильному устранению.
Полный список кодов ошибок
Число хранится как текст; Формула отличается от соседних; Формула содержит ошибку; Формула пропущена; Число представлено в виде даты; Двумерный массив; Нарушение правил проверки данных; Ссылка на неопределенное имя
Таблица ниже демонстрирует основные типы предупреждений и их влияние на работу с данными:
| Тип предупреждения | Описание проблемы | Влияние на расчеты |
|---|---|---|
| Число как текст | Числовое значение имеет текстовый формат | Не участвует в суммировании (СЧЁТ, СУММ) |
| Отличающаяся формула | Формула отличается от соседних ячеек | Возможна логическая ошибка в вычислениях |
| Пропущенные ячейки | Формула не включает все смежные данные | Неполный охват данных в функции |
| Некорректная ссылка | Ссылка ведет на пустую или удаленную ячейку | Возврат значения 0 или ошибки #ССЫЛКА! |
Как убрать зеленый треугольник: методы решения
Самый быстрый способ устранить индикатор ошибки для одной или нескольких ячеек — использовать контекстное меню, которое появляется при нажатии на желтый ромб с восклицательным знаком. При выборе опции Преобразовать в число, Excel мгновенно изменит формат хранения данных, убрав текстовую оболочку и вернув числовые свойства. Это действие применимо как к отдельным ячейкам, так и к выделенным диапазонам.
Если же данные действительно должны оставаться в текстовом формате (например, коды товаров с ведущими нулями), можно выбрать опцию Игнорировать ошибку. В этом случае зеленый треугольник исчезнет, но формат ячейки не изменится. Программа запомнит, что для данного конкретного случая правило проверки применять не нужно, и перестанет помечать эти ячейки как проблемные.
☑️ Алгоритм устранения ошибки
Для массового исправления ошибок во всем документе можно воспользоваться функцией "Найти и выделить". Выбрав пункт Формулы или Константы, а затем отфильтровав только ячейки с ошибками, пользователь может обработать весь массив данных одновременно. Это значительно ускоряет процесс очистки отчета перед финальной печатью или отправкой.
В случаях, когда стандартные методы не помогают, может потребоваться использование специального приема с умножением на единицу. Если скопировать ячейку со значением "1", выделить проблемный диапазон и использовать команду Специальная вставка -> Умножить, Excel принудительно пересчитает текстовые значения в числовые, удалив при этом все текстовые атрибуты форматирования.
- ✅ Использование кнопки "Преобразовать в число" для быстрого исправления.
- ✅ Применение функции "Текст по столбцам" для конвертации целых колонок.
- ✅ Использование умножения на 1 через специальную вставку.
- ✅ Применение макросов VBA для автоматической очистки больших файлов.
Настройка параметров проверки ошибок
Глубокая настройка системы проверки позволяет отключить конкретные типы предупреждений, которые не актуальны для вашей работы. Для этого необходимо перейти в меню Файл -> Параметры -> Формулы. В разделе Проверка ошибок представлен список всех правил, которые мониторит Excel, и каждый пункт можно активировать или deactivate индивидуально.
Например, если вы часто работаете с датами в нестандартных форматах или используете специфические логические конструкции, которые программа ошибочно принимает за ошибки, имеет смысл снять галочки с соответствующих пунктов. Это позволит сохранить чистоту интерфейса, оставив включенными только критически важные проверки, такие как поиск циклических ссылок или ошибок в синтаксисе.
Также в этом меню доступна опция отображения цвета индикаторов ошибок. По умолчанию используется зеленый цвет, но в некоторых корпоративных стандартах или при работе с дальтониками может потребоваться изменение визуального стиля. Хотя сам цвет треугольника изменить сложно без изменения темы Office, можно полностью убрать визуализацию, оставив только логическую проверку.
Стоит отметить, что настройки применяются глобально ко всем открываемым файлам в текущем профиле пользователя. Если вам нужно применить специфические правила только к одному документу, лучше использовать игнорирование ошибок для конкретных ячеек, а не менять глобальные параметры программы.
⚠️ Внимание: Изменение глобальных параметров проверки ошибок затронет все новые и открытые файлы Excel. Будьте осторожны, отключая важные правила, чтобы не пропустить критические сбои в расчетах в будущем.
Работа с числами, хранящимися как текст
Проблема чисел, сохраненных как текст, является одной из самых распространенных причин появления зеленых маркеров. Такие данные часто возникают при выгрузке из банковских систем или ERP-платформ, где числовые поля могут экспортироваться в текстовом формате для сохранения ведущего форматирования. Визуально в ячейке может ничего не меняться, но выравнивание по левому краю (стандарт для текста) выдает истинную природу данных.
Основная опасность таких ячеек заключается в том, что математические функции, такие как СУММ, СРЗНАЧ или МИН, игнорируют текстовые значения. В результате итоговые суммы могут быть занижены, а статистический анализ — некорректен. Зеленый треугольник в данном случае служит важным сигналом о том, что данные не готовы к математическим операциям.
Для исправления ситуации можно использовать функцию ЗНАЧЕНИЕ (VALUE), которая конвертирует текстовое представление числа в настоящий числовой формат. Создав вспомогательный столбец с этой функцией, можно быстро преобразовать весь массив данных, а затем заменить исходные значения новыми, удалив текстовый формат.
Еще одним методом является использование инструмента "Текст по столбцам". Выделив колонку с проблемными данными, нужно выбрать вкладку Данные, нажать Текст по столбцам и сразу нажать "Готово". Этот действие принудительно перезаписывает формат ячеек, переводя текст в числа, если содержимое позволяет это сделать.
- 📊 Проверка выравнивания: текст обычно выровнен по левому краю, числа — по правому.
- 🔢 Использование функции ЗНАЧЕНИЕ() для конвертации в формулах.
- 🛠 Применение мастера "Текст по столбцам" для пакетного исправления.
- 🧹 Удаление невидимых символов (пробелов, апострофов) перед конвертацией.
Часто задаваемые вопросы (FAQ)
Почему зеленый треугольник появляется на формуле, которая работает корректно?
Это происходит, если формула отличается от соседних ячеек в диапазоне. Excel предполагает, что вы могли забыть скопировать формулу на одну ячейку. Если разница intentional, просто выберите "Игнорировать ошибку".
Можно ли навсегда отключить зеленые треугольники в Excel?
Да, через меню Файл -> Параметры -> Формулы нужно снять галочку "Включить фоновую проверку ошибок". После этого все индикаторы исчезнут, но программа перестанет предупреждать о новых ошибках.
Влияют ли зеленые треугольники на размер файла Excel?
Сами по себе индикаторы незначительно влияют на размер, но если в файле миллионы ошибок проверки, это может замедлить работу программы и увеличить вес документа. Рекомендуется очищать такие файлы.
Как быстро найти все ячейки с зелеными треугольниками?
Используйте функцию Найти и выделить (Ctrl+G) -> Выделить -> Ячейки с... (или выберите условия проверки). Также можно отсортировать данные по цвету индикатора ошибки, если использовать фильтр по цвету.
Что делать, если кнопка исправления ошибки неактивна?
Это может означать, что лист защищен паролем. Снимите защиту с листа через вкладку Рецензирование, чтобы получить возможность редактировать ячейки и применять исправления.